About

Nived Collercandy is a scholar working on Infectious Diseases, Virology and Pulmonary and Respiratory Medicine. According to data from OpenAlex, Nived Collercandy has authored 9 papers receiving a total of 18 indexed citations (citations by other indexed papers that have themselves been cited), including 3 papers in Infectious Diseases, 3 papers in Virology and 3 papers in Pulmonary and Respiratory Medicine. Recurrent topics in Nived Collercandy's work include HIV Research and Treatment (3 papers), Abdominal Surgery and Complications (2 papers) and Pleural and Pulmonary Diseases (2 papers). Nived Collercandy is often cited by papers focused on HIV Research and Treatment (3 papers), Abdominal Surgery and Complications (2 papers) and Pleural and Pulmonary Diseases (2 papers). Nived Collercandy collaborates with scholars based in France, Switzerland and French Guiana. Nived Collercandy's co-authors include Laurent Méreghetti, Marie-Frédérique Lartigue, Manon Nayrac, Mary Réquena, Pierre Delobel, Nicolas Carrère, Karl Barange, Chloé Dimeglio, Claudia Carvalho-Schneider and Guillaume Martin‐Blondel and has published in prestigious journals such as Journal of Clinical Microbiology, The Journal of Infectious Diseases and PLoS Pathogens.
